
Both snowboarding, skiing, and other activities require a lot movement. You need to make sure your snow pants don't limit your movements. Good snowboarding pants for men should have enough stretch to allow you freedom of movement while riding or skiing, but not restrict your flexibility.
The best snow pants have the ability to wick moisture away from your body and keep you dry on cold days, so you can stay comfortable while enjoying your favorite winter sport. Many of these models are built with a waterproof/breathable membrane, while others have a hanging mesh liner for additional breathability.
These pants are insulated to keep heat in the mountains and warm you down at temperatures below -20 degrees Fahrenheit. Insulation typically comes in the form of synthetic fill, and a number of models use 25-gram or 40-gram fill weights. The temperature you'll be riding in and your comfort level will determine how much insulation you need.
